The organisation

Consent Labs, established in 2016, is an organisation committed to advancing consent education and awareness, particularly focusing on issues surrounding sexual consent. Through workshops, seminars, and online campaigns, they strive to promote the significance of clear, enthusiastic, and ongoing consent in all types of relationships. Their efforts include developing educational materials, providing training sessions for schools, universities, community organisations and collaborating with like-minded organisations.

Today, Consent Labs have grown to become recognised leaders in the consent education arena, committed to promoting consent education, and advocacy. With a mission to create a culture of affirmative consent and respect, they work tirelessly to empower individuals to understand and assert their boundaries in all aspects of their lives.

The role

Recently established, Consent Labs are entering a new phase of growth and are looking to appoint additional non-executive directors, and a Chair to strengthen their governance capability and underpin the organisations future.

With a focus on consolidating their growth trajectory, and strategic emphasis on scaling up their operations the Board are seeking experienced Non-Executive Directors, who are young at heart, aligned to the voice of young people, able to command their respect and eager to contribute to this growing business.

The new Directors will have significant governance experience and commercial acumen, able to proactively advance the Consent Labs’ governance framework ahead of future growth and impact.  Strategic expertise and experience in sustainable revenue development, strategic planning combined with proven success in building effective relationships and partnerships, will be highly regarded. Specifically, the Chair will have a role to play in mentoring the organisations founding CEO – a rising star in the world of social impact.
